Output f63c31da41f596fde04ae7023fb66b17462ac105e01dfd43b4c30aa4396f91bf:0

value
535054
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c401f0c41cb5d2d6360ea21d1cda5b46f3559179 OP_EQUAL
address
3KZQgyEKfuLXweH8BfoEsiGNBbeF6CRDhe
transaction
f63c31da41f596fde04ae7023fb66b17462ac105e01dfd43b4c30aa4396f91bf
confirmations
284815
spent
true